# Approvals: Pagination (Public REST API)

All changes to pagination behavior in the Larkspur public API require sign-off before merge. This covers cursor format, page-size limits, default ordering, and deprecation of offset-based endpoints. Plugin authors proposing changes: open a proposal in the API tracker, attach a migration note, and wait for approval. No exceptions for "small" tweaks — cursor encoding changes have broken third-party integrations before. Turnaround is typically two business days. The approver of record is named below.

signatory, yahog-badug: Quenix Ulaael

// Sharding strategy for the Quillstone user-profile store.
//
// Profiles are partitioned by a stable hash of the account key, not the
// display handle, so renames never trigger cross-shard moves. Shard counts
// must remain a power of two to keep the rebalancer's split logic cheap;
// doubling is the only supported growth path. Reviewers: confirm any change
// here is paired with a migration plan in the rebalancer module. The
// constants below govern shard sizing and rebalance pacing.

constants for yagaf-taweg:
WEIGHTS = {
    "belael": 881,
    "pelael": 167,
    "ulaix": 116,
}

Minutes – Regional Sales Review, Velmara Group

Attendees: R. Oltan, P. Sevrey, D. Kashiro. Apologies: L. Brinn.

Northreach region missed Q3 target by 6%; Sundale exceeded by 4%. Product line Kestrel-9 drove most variance. Discounting in Northreach flagged as excessive; Oltan to cap at 12% pending review. Pipeline coverage at 2.1x, below the 2.5x standard. Finance to restate regional forecasts by Friday. Sevrey noted churn risk in two Sundale accounts. Next review in four weeks. The confidential planning note follows below.

confidential, yajof-fadup: Belathox Group is in early talks to buy Quenirox Systems for about $166.1 million. The Aldvan launch date is May 17, and nothing goes to the press before then. Legal wants the Sordorox Systems term sheet countersigned before August 4.

// CATALOG_CACHE_TTL_SECONDS
//
// Controls invalidation for the Marrowgate product catalog cache.
// Lowering this below 60s causes thundering-herd reloads against the
// pricing backend; raising it above 900s risks stale prices during
// flash promotions. If you change it during an incident, bump the
// cache epoch as well, or stale entries survive the TTL change.
// Record the epoch-bump confirmation token on the line below.

pipeline stamp: htk4_66df